Health and Safety statement for demonstrations of ROS Exercises at support group meetings.

Your safety:

ROS exercises have been specially developed for people with osteoporosis, and should be safe for most people. However, some people should check with their doctor before trying new types of physical activity.

You should seek medical advice before trying new exercises if any of the following apply to you:

if you are over 70 and don’t already do some physical activity

if your doctor has ever said that you have a heart condition and should only do physical activity when recommended by a doctor

if you feel pain in your chest when you do physical activity, or in the past month you have had a chest pain when you were not doing physical activity

if you lose balance because of dizziness or you ever lose consciousness

if you are on Medic*tion for high blood pressure or a heart condition

if you know of any other reason why you should not do physical activity

You are also advised to seek medical advice before trying new exercises if you are more severely affected by osteoporosis, for example:

if you have (or suspect you have) vertebral fractures

if you find movement of your upper body difficult or painful

if you know you are at a high risk of fracture.

It is your responsibility to decide whether you wish to participate in any demonstration or exercise in this session, assisted by any medical advice you wish to obtain. The instructor will aim to make this taster as safe and beneficial as possible, but all exercise carries a small risk.

Anyone who participates in this taster does so at their own risk and ROS disclaims any liability for any adverse effects connected with this session.

IF YOU ARE IN ANY DOUBT ABOUT WHETHER A HEALTH CONDITION OR Medic*tion MAKES IT UNSAFE TO TAKE PART, YOU SHOULD CONSULT YOUR DOCTOR FIRST.
